Transaction dc4cb5429fb7926402b531ea663f6187398e539101c095ef52223e62ea0989e4
1 Input
1 Output
-
dc4cb5429fb7926402b531ea663f6187398e539101c095ef52223e62ea0989e4:0
- value
- 251053
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41f03dcd904b96e4acc5a1a4538e7647f457b7c7 OP_EQUAL
- address
- 37hfeH95uoUpzjRw75U1rRemAGYWepjAGD